8-K: Ryan Specialty Reports Strong Q4 and Full Year 2024 Results, Driven by Organic Growth and Strategic Acquisitions
Earnings Release
Ryan Specialty Holdings announces a 24.5% increase in Q4 revenue and a 21.1% increase in full-year revenue, fueled by organic growth and strategic M&A.
Summary
- Ryan Specialty Holdings, Inc. reported its fourth-quarter and full-year 2024 financial results.
- Total revenue for Q4 2024 grew by 24.5% year-over-year to $663.5 million, while full-year revenue increased by 21.1% to $2,515.7 million.
- The organic revenue growth rate was 11.0% for the quarter and 12.8% for the year.
- Net income for Q4 decreased by 27.3% to $42.6 million, but full-year net income increased by 18.2% to $229.9 million.
- Adjusted EBITDAC increased by 36.2% to $216.0 million for the quarter and by 29.8% to $811.2 million for the full year.
- The company's board declared a regular quarterly dividend of $0.12 per share, a 9.1% increase.
- Ryan Specialty is initiating its full-year 2025 outlook for organic revenue growth rate to be between 11.0% and 13.0% and adjusted EBITDAC margin to be between 32.5% and 33.5%.

Negatives
- Net income decreased by 27.3% in Q4 2024 compared to the prior-year period, primarily due to higher income tax expense and interest expense.
- Organic Revenue Growth Rate decreased from 16.5% in the prior-year period to 11.0% for the quarter.

Future Outlook
The company anticipates an organic revenue growth rate between 11.0% and 13.0% and an adjusted EBITDAC margin between 32.5% and 33.5% for the full year 2025.
Management Comments
- Patrick G. Ryan, Founder and Executive Chairman, stated that 2024 was another outstanding year with 21% total revenue growth, supported by 12.8% organic growth and strong contributions from M&A.
- Tim Turner, Chief Executive Officer, highlighted the significant new business growth and strong renewal retention, coupled with significant M&A, which increased market share and expanded the total addressable market.
